Arsenal are set to tempt Fiorentina with a £20million bid for exciting young attacker Stevan Jovetic.

According to the Daily Express, Gunners manager Arsene Wenger has been planning a big money move for a striker and the Montenegro forward has been linked with a move to Emirates Stadium in the past.

It also claims reports of Arsenal readying a bid in the region of £20million for the Serie A star as Wenger looks for attacker to help replace the goals that left with Robin van Persie in the summer.

The Gunners have also been linked with a bid for Barcelona striker David Villa but he is 31 years old to Jovetic’s 23 years old and Arsenal’s transfer strategy would suggest the younger talent is a more likely target.

Jovetic has been in fine form in Italy this season, scoring eight goals in a Viola side that have been impressing under new manager Vincenzo Montella.

Meanwhile, Arsenal have been struggling for consistency in the Premier League, which was highlighted by their 5-2 mauling of West Ham United on Wednesday evening just days after losing 2-1 to Chelsea in a game where they failed to click.
